Try to avoid using teeth whitening items. If you are having frequent breakouts near your mouth, the situation may be related to products used on your teeth. Some of the whitening strips, mouth washes and whitening toothpastes can cause zits. Remember that the skin around the mouth is extremely sensitive.
Keep in mind that temperature extremes can bring on acne flare-ups. When it is warm outside, your body will sweat more. Excessive sweating can clog pores and lead to skin irritation. This can cause zits. Cold weather can make your skin dry. Both are to be avoided.
